1 It is given that \(\sum _ { r = 1 } ^ { n } u _ { r } = n ^ { 2 } ( 2 n + 3 )\), where \(n\) is a positive integer.
  1. Find \(\sum _ { r = n + 1 } ^ { 2 n } u _ { r }\).
  2. Find \(u _ { r }\).
